What Is a “Repack” and Why Is It Used?
In PC gaming, a repack refers to a compressed, often cracked version of a game, repackaged by unauthorized groups (e.g., FitGirl, Razor1911) to reduce download size. Repacks typically strip language files, downscale videos, or use ultra-compression algorithms. When applied to Android, a repack might claim to convert a Windows executable into an APK via emulation layers like ExaGear or Winlator. For IGI 1 or 2, some modders have created wrappers that translate x86 instructions to ARM, allowing the game to launch on high-end Android devices—but with terrible frame rates, missing textures, and broken touch controls. No such wrapper exists for a non-existent IGI 4.
